Chino is pale, warm-toned shade of warm yellow. It is better contrasting with black. This color combines beautifully with cool blue, warm magenta or warm cyan

#a7aece is the best complementary color to Chino. Cool blue shades generally complement the warm yellow hues best as they are found on the opposite end of the color wheel. The most popular #cec7a7 complementary color is Logan, as it offers maximum contrast and grab the viewer's attention.
The analogous palette of warm red, warm yellow, and cool yellow colors offers a soft combination of similar warm shades. The analogous colors of Chino are #ceb3a7 and #c1cea7. Thus found on the left and right of #cec7a7 on the color wheel with a 30° gap. Consider matching Clam Shell and Coriander colors as they work well with Chino.
The split-complementary Chino palette consists of #b3a7ce and #a7c1ce colors. They can be found 30° apart on either side of the complementary color (#a7aece). Try Logan and Casper colors in combination with #cec7a7, as they are not as contrasting as a complementary color, hence, giving more hue variety to make your design stand out.
The triadic palette of #cec7a7 offers a combination of cool magenta and warm cyan shades and equally high contrast between the three of them. Find triadic colors at the 120° distance from the Chino. Thus London Hue and Jet Stream giving maximum hue separation to use all three together.
The square color palette of Chino contains three additional colors. Thus, complementary Logan, Spring Rain, and Lilac split by 90° on the color wheel. #cec7a7 square combo is a palette of warm yellow, cool green, cool blue and warm magenta shades that work together well.

In a RGB color space, hex #cec7a7 is made of 36% red, 35% green and 29% blue. In a HSL mode Chino has a hue angle of 49.23°, a saturation of 28.47% and a lightness of 73.14%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#cec7a7 is made of 0% cyan, 2.74% magenta, 15.29% yellow and 19.22% black ink.
